Nets waive former 1st-round pick after Hawks trade
NeutralSports
The Brooklyn Nets have waived guard Kobe Bufkin, reducing their roster to 15 standard contracts. Bufkin was acquired from the Atlanta Hawks in a trade that involved cash considerations but no draft picks. Justin Leonard makes eagle on the last hole to win for a 2nd time on PGA Tour Champions
PositiveSports
Justin Leonard showcased his skill and patience on a windy Sunday, finishing strong with a birdie-par-eagle to secure a one-shot victory over Ernie Els at the Dominion Energy Charity Classic. This win marks Leonard's second triumph this year on the PGA Tour Champions, propelling him into the top 10 after the first playoff event for the Charles Schwab Cup.
